5-Methoxyisoquinoline(CAS# 90806-58-9)

Chemical Property:

Molecular Formula C10H9NO
Molar Mass 159.18
Density 1.130±0.06 g/cm3(Predicted)
Boling Point 120 °C(Press: 5 Torr)
pKa 5.13±0.13(Predicted)
Storage Condition Inert atmosphere,Room Temperature

Introduction

5-Methoxyisoquinoline is an organic compound. It is a yellow solid that is soluble in organic solvents such as ethanol and methylene chloride.

It can be used as an intermediate in organic synthesis for the synthesis of other compounds and has certain pharmacological activity. It is also used to study biological activity, pathology, etc.

 

The preparation of 5-methoxyisoquinoline can be obtained by the reaction of isoquinoline and methoxybromide. The specific synthesis method can be to react isoquinoline with methoxybromide to obtain the product in the presence of alkaline conditions, and obtain the target product through purification.

 

Safety information: 5-Methoxyisoquinoline is an organic compound with certain toxicity. When using and storing, it is necessary to follow relevant safety operating procedures, such as wearing protective gloves and glasses, and ensure that it is operated in a well-ventilated environment. Contact with strong oxidizing agents should be avoided, and inhalation and ingestion should be avoided.

Application

5-Methoxyisoquinoline (CAS 90806-58-9) is a heteroaromatic organic compound featuring a methoxy group at the 5-position of the isoquinoline core. As a versatile research building block and synthetic intermediate, it is primarily utilized in pharmaceutical development as a key precursor in the synthesis of hepatitis C virus (HCV) NS3/4A protease inhibitors. The 5-methoxy substitution confers distinct solvation energetics and physicochemical properties compared to other isomers, making it essential for QSAR model validation and targeted structure-activity relationship (SAR) programs. Beyond antiviral research, this compound is also explored for its potential antimicrobial and anticancer properties. It undergoes various chemical transformations including oxidation to quinoline derivatives and reduction to tetrahydroisoquinoline derivatives. Available at purities of 95% to 97%, it typically exists as a yellow to brown solid soluble in organic solvents such as ethanol and dichloromethane.
